The Historical Journey of bridgestone blizzak

Bridgestone Blizzak tires have a rich history that dates back to the 1980s when they were first introduced in Japan. These winter tires were designed to provide superior traction and control on icy and snowy roads, making them a popular choice for drivers in cold climates. Over the years, Bridgestone has continued to innovate and improve the Blizzak line, incorporating advanced technologies and materials to enhance performance and safety.

Today, Bridgestone offers a wide range of Blizzak tires to suit different vehicles and driving conditions. The Blizzak WS80 is a popular choice for passenger cars, providing excellent grip and handling on winter roads. For SUVs and light trucks, the Blizzak DM-V2 offers enhanced traction and stability in snowy and slushy conditions. Bridgestone also offers the Blizzak LM-32 for high-performance vehicles, delivering exceptional winter performance without compromising on handling and control.

With their long history and commitment to innovation, Bridgestone Blizzak tires have become a trusted choice for drivers who prioritize safety and performance in winter driving conditions. Whether you’re navigating icy city streets or tackling snowy mountain roads, Bridgestone Blizzak tires are designed to keep you safe and in control.

Warranties:

Bridgestone Blizzak and Goodyear WinterCommand have different warranty terms. Bridgestone offers a limited warranty that covers defects in materials and workmanship for up to six years from the date of purchase. This warranty also includes a uniformity guarantee for the first 1/32 inch of wear or the first 2/32 inch of tread depth. However, the warranty does not cover damage caused by road hazards, improper use, or lack of maintenance.

On the other hand, Goodyear provides a limited warranty that covers defects in materials and workmanship for up to six years from the date of purchase or until the tire reaches its legal wear limit, whichever comes first. The warranty also includes a uniformity guarantee for the first 2/32 inch of treadwear. However, similar to Bridgestone, Goodyear’s warranty does not cover damage caused by road hazards, improper use, or lack of maintenance.

Wet Performance:

The Bridgestone Blizzak tires are known for their exceptional wet performance. They feature a unique tread design with deep grooves and sipes that effectively channel water away from the tire’s contact patch, reducing the risk of hydroplaning. The Blizzak tires also have a special compound that remains pliable in cold temperatures, providing excellent grip on wet surfaces. This combination of tread design and compound allows the Blizzak tires to maintain traction and control, even in heavy rain or slushy conditions.

In comparison, the Goodyear WinterCommand tires also offer good wet performance. They have a tread pattern that features wide circumferential grooves and multiple lateral grooves, which help evacuate water quickly and enhance traction on wet roads. The WinterCommand tires also have a silica-based compound that maintains flexibility in cold temperatures, ensuring good grip on wet surfaces. While they may not match the Blizzak tires in terms of wet performance, the Goodyear WinterCommand tires still provide reliable traction and handling in wet conditions.

Winter Performance:

Bridgestone Blizzak tires are known for their exceptional winter performance. They feature a unique tread design with deep grooves and biting edges that provide excellent traction on snow and ice. The Blizzak tires also have a special rubber compound that stays flexible in cold temperatures, ensuring optimal grip. Additionally, they have a high sipe density, which helps to enhance traction and braking performance on slippery surfaces. Overall, Bridgestone Blizzak tires are a top choice for drivers who prioritize safety and performance in winter conditions.

On the other hand, Goodyear WinterCommand tires are also designed to excel in winter conditions. They have a tread pattern that is optimized for snow and ice traction, with wide grooves and aggressive biting edges. The WinterCommand tires also feature a special tread compound that remains pliable in cold temperatures, providing reliable grip. Additionally, they have a high sipe density, which enhances traction and braking on icy roads. Goodyear WinterCommand tires are a great option for drivers seeking dependable performance and confidence in winter driving situations.
